This commit is contained in:
2024-09-24 17:04:44 +08:00
parent 6cd84e0021
commit 30528311c1
77 changed files with 2251 additions and 1361 deletions

View File

@@ -257,20 +257,36 @@ const _sfc_main = defineComponent({
}
}
};
watch(() => props.locale, (lang) => {
changeLocale(lang);
}, { immediate: true });
watch(() => props.locales, (locals) => {
locals == null ? void 0 : locals.forEach((item) => {
changeLocales(item.name, item.locale, item.merge);
});
}, { immediate: true, deep: true });
watch(() => props.theme, (theme) => {
changeTheme(theme);
}, { immediate: true });
watch(() => props.themeVariable, (vars) => {
changeThemeVariable(vars);
}, { immediate: true, deep: true });
watch(
() => props.locale,
(lang) => {
changeLocale(lang);
},
{ immediate: true }
);
watch(
() => props.locales,
(locals) => {
locals == null ? void 0 : locals.forEach((item) => {
changeLocales(item.name, item.locale, item.merge);
});
},
{ immediate: true, deep: true }
);
watch(
() => props.theme,
(theme) => {
changeTheme(theme);
},
{ immediate: true }
);
watch(
() => props.themeVariable,
(vars) => {
changeThemeVariable(vars);
},
{ immediate: true, deep: true }
);
return (_ctx, _cache) => {
return renderSlot(_ctx.$slots, "default");
};